Bete Frontend — Project Overview

Next.js 16 (App Router), React 19, TypeScript strict, Tailwind v4, shadcn/ui, base-ui.

Key points:

  • Server-side rendered (SSR)output: "standalone" in next.config.ts; pages are React Server Components that fetch initial data from the backend at render-time, then hydrate interactive client components (no blank-spinner-first-load).
  • Server data layer at src/lib/api/server.ts — server-only fetchers that call the backend directly via GMW_BACKEND_URL (default http://127.0.0.1:4001). Never import from a client component.
  • API client at src/lib/api/client.ts — browser-side fetch for live ops, same-origin through the reverse proxy.
  • WebSocket at src/lib/ws/ — auto-reconnecting client with typed event subscriptions. Realtime state (voice, media, messages) stays client-side.
  • Shared realtime state is server-authoritative: the backend aggregates the gateway's voice_active_user deltas into a live speaker snapshot (GET /api/voice/statusactiveSpeakers, plus WS voice_state sent on connect). Every browser converges on the same voice state; useSpeakers seeds from the server snapshot instead of accumulating per-tab.
  • No authentication: all endpoints are public

Data flow (match these — do not invent endpoints)

Discord → discord-gateway → Redis pub/sub → backend (Express :4001) ←→ Next.js SSR
                                                ↑ REST /api/*        (server: GMW_BACKEND_URL
                                                └ WS /ws (events + PCM binary)  127.0.0.1:4001)
                                                      ↑ browser WS (same-origin /ws)
  • Rendering: gmw-proxy nginx (:4009) proxies / → Next standalone server (:4017, node .next/standalone/server.js), and /api + /ws → backend :4001. Public host: imphnen.asepharyana.my.id (Caddy reverse proxy → :4009).
  • SSR seed pattern: each page.tsx is a server component that fetches via src/lib/api/server.ts and passes typed data to a view.tsx client component; the hooks take initialData as SWR fallbackData.
  • Local dev overrides: NEXT_PUBLIC_API_URL and NEXT_PUBLIC_WS_URL for the browser; GMW_BACKEND_URL for the server.
  • Never hardcode a host in api/ws clients — same-origin/env or GMW_BACKEND_URL only.

Backend response shapes that bite

  • GET /api/chat/history{ history: ChatbotHistoryRow[], total } where each row is { id, user_id, user_message, bot_response, context, created_at }. Map rows to display messages in chatbot-context.tsx.
  • message_deleted WS payload → { id, deleted_at } (an object, not a string).
  • voice_recording_uploaded WS payload has no duration_bytes (REST rows do).
  • Dashboard endpoints: /api/dashboard/stats|users|channels (+ /:id details).
  • Channel/guild names live inside message.metadata JSON (channel.channelName), not top-level.
  • GET /api/voice/status now includes activeSpeakers (authoritative shared snapshot from src/modules/voice/live-speaker.ts on the backend).
